Document Description
Two activities are proposed that involve the upgrade of seasonal road crossings on two Class II watercourses. The activities are located on the Cold Spring USGS 7.5' quadrangle in Mendocino County. The activities are situated in Upper Greenwood Creek CDF Planning Watershed (1113.610003) on unnamed tributaries to Greenwood Creek. The property owner is obtained via a private seasonal road approximately 6 road miles from the junction of Highway 128 and Greenwood Ridge Road.
